The MCM program on Microsoft SQL Server 2008 is designed to provide the most experienced and talented IT professionals worldwide with validation and recognition of their in-depth technical expertise in Microsoft SQL Server.
A Microsoft Certified Master for SQL Server 2008 is the highest level of SQL Server technical certification offered by Microsoft and can be achieved by passing these two exams in the following sequence:
- Exam 88-970: SQL Server 2008 Microsoft Certified Master: Knowledge Exam
- Exam 88-971: SQL Server 2008 Microsoft Certified Master: Lab Exam

Certified individuals prove their technical mastery
To obtain an MCM on SQL Server 2008 certification, you must prove your mastery in a virtual lab environment that emulates an enterprise infrastructure of the Microsoft SQL Server 2008 platform. You are tasked to troubleshoot and diagnose configuration and performance issues, and demonstrate and deploy the detailed knowledge and skills that are required to successfully design, operate, and manage an enterprise-class SQL Server 2008 infrastructure.

Organizations looking for large, complex, or highly available SQL Server solutions benefit from the expertise of a MCM on SQL Server. These experts work with customers to successfully design, implement, troubleshoot, and support SQL Server 2008 solutions, in a number of scenarios, including:
- Public-facing websites that serve millions of customers
- Enterprise intranet solutions that serve global organizations with hundreds of thousands of users
- Consolidation platforms that host terabytes of content for large organizations
- SQL Server 2008 consolidation scenarios, multi-tenancy, enterprise data warehousing, and business intelligence
- Highly available solutions that require constant uptime
- High transaction volume systems that require optimally configured solutions to ensure maximum throughput

Accelerated Exam Preparation program for Microsoft Certified Master: SQL Server 2008
The SQL MCM Accelerated Exam Preparation program is designed to prepare SQL Server MCM candidates to take the Knowledge Exam and/or the Lab Exam for the SQL Server 2008 Microsoft Certified Master program. Candidates may participate in a scheduled series of live online sessions, subscribe to practice labs, or choose a bundle of both offerings.

a) SQL MCM Sessions: starting March 6, 2012
Take a scheduled series of seven weeks of live online sessions with a presenter, who is a SQL MCM, including a review of an exam topic and open Q&A time. Two sessions of two hours each will be delivered weekly, with each week focusing on one of the seven exam topic areas.

b) SQL MCM labs
Get a two month subscription for practicing with 20 SQL MCM-level labs in a hosted SQL Server VM environment. The labs will be associated with the weekly exam topics. This is an easy to use, anytime access lab environment to practice the skills you need.

Recommended skills and experience
Individuals interested in pursuing a Microsoft Certified Master on SQL Server 2008 certification typically have five or more years of hands-on SQL Server experience in mission-critical environments, with competencies that include:

- Designing and implementing high-performance, scalable, and secure enterprise environments
- Troubleshooting the most challenging SQL Server issues
- Managing multiple instances of SQL Server, including the use of a variety of features and tasks, with a thorough understanding of SQL Server design and architecture.
- A thorough understanding of SQL Server core engine components and dependencies, such as online transaction processing (OLTP), high availability, disaster recovery, performance tuning and optimization, the SQL Server operating system (SQLOS), the storage engine, the relational engine, security, manageability, and data distribution.
